    540k. hmm.... that's an acceptable price. Just make sure that the car has no problems AT ALL. Also check if it runs perfectly at around 110km/h. And, check also the engine. If it's all perfect and ready to go. 540k for a 2007 honda jazz is not bad at all.

    i have a honda cvt 2006 never had a problem. My belief is, japanese cars are reliable. Any car tranny may ruined if abusely used and not maintained properly. Go to transmission forum, take some time to read, and you will find many problem on manual and regular auto tranny too.

    CVT life and durability relies on the fluid, just always use CVTF fluid of honda, they RnD'd it just for cvt tranny. In my case, if i did not have a honda cvt in my entire driving, its kinda i missed good things in this world. CVT is just a very smooth and efficient...lagi ako may pera kasi ang tipid sa gas....

    just my own experience...
